Fig. 5. Gli3 regulates distal chondrocyte differentiation. Two sets of serial
sections, A,B,D,E and G,H,J,K, of E16.5 wild-type (A,D,G,J) and
Gli3/ (B,E,H,K) limbs were hybridized with
riboprobes as indicated. Red dashed lines indicate the distal border of the
Ihh expression domain. (C,F,I,L) Models of gene expression domains.
(A-C) Gli3/ mice display a reduced zone of
proliferating chondrocytes compared to wild-type mice (red arrow). (D-F)
PTHrP is expressed at similar levels in
Gli3/ and wild-type limbs, however its
domain of expression is shifted towards the distal end of the cartilage
anlagen in Gli3/ limbs. (G-L) In
Gli3/ limbs the Fgfr1 expression
domain (G-I) is reduced (green arrow) and the Fgfr3 expression domain
(J-L) is shifted towards the end of the skeletal elements (blue arrow),
indicating an accelerated differentiation of distal chondrocytes. (M) The zone
of proliferating chondrocytes (red arrow in A-C) is shortened in
Gli3/ limbs
(***P=0.00003, n=6). The
PTHrP-expressing zone of distal chondrocytes (yellow arrow in D-F) is
reduced in Gli3/ limbs
(*P=0.00008, n=6). The distance between the
Ihh expression domain and the central end of the PTHrP
expression domain (gray arrow in D-F) is of similar size in both,
Gli3/ and wild-type limbs
(**P=0.304, n=6). (N) The zone of
Fgfr1-expressing distal chondrocytes (green arrow in G-I) is reduced
in Gli3/ mice
(*P=0.0002, n=5), whereas the zone of
Fgfr3 expression (blue arrow in J-L) is of similar size
(**P=0.19, n=5).
